Purpose of Job
To support the maintenance of mechanical / electro-mechanical / electro-mechanical systems and equipment. To operate mechanical / electro-mechanical devices and systems, and accurately and efficiently collect field data to ensure optimum productivity.
Key Accountabilities
• Apply and maintain safety in a working environment;
• Participates in root cause analyses, and provides feedback to RCA teams;
• Carries out work according to planning;
• Participates in daily morning meetings to discuss work assignments;
• Provides adequate feedback to supervisor on work progress;
• Applies and adheres to safety standards and requirements to support safety;
• Maintains good housekeeping and adheres to waste disposal procedures;
• Identifies faults by using applicable methods to ensure equipment availability;
• Attends training courses and seminars as per training matrix to improve competency and skills Identifies personal training and development needs, and incorporates into PDP with group leader approval;
• Support the goals and vision of the business by meeting deadlines;
• Performs plant inspections, and repairs as required to ensure equipment reliability;
• Provides adequate feedback to customers on work progress Conducts My IMS inspections to maintain and improve plant sustainability;
• Ensures the correct history feedback is captured to improve renewals/upgrades and critical spares are replaced;
• Attends and interacts in toolbox talks to improve plant safety;
• Attends and interacts in PDAs and RCAs to improve plant safety and stability;
• Spot continuous improvement opportunities in own work area.
• Work on the MSP (Mozambique Secunda Pipeline) cutting grass, shrubs and trees.
• Operate HMV (heavy mobile vehicles), trucks, cranes, TLBs and tractors along the MSP, and conduct standby duties.
Formal Education
• Grade 12 with English, Maths & Science or N3 with Maths & Eng Science;
• NQF 2 certificate in Mechanical.
